Cool Sunlite and SunRay Plus

All,

AeroLEDs is going to be discontinuing the Sunlite product, with a newest version of the Sunray Plus as its intended replacement. The new Sunray Plus will put out a tight beam that hits 30,000 candela on just 10 Watts of power. This is a great replacement for the MR16 lights that are typically installed in the wingtips. Here is a thread with photos of an excellent Sunray Plus mounting scheme: http://www.vansairforce.com/communit...light=microsun

The Sunlite will be on sale as a clearance show special at Oshkosh 2011. If you want one, this will be your best, and most likely last chance to get one from us. I believe they will be sold for around $149 each.

We are discontinuing the Sunlite to reduce our SKU count, and to put more of a focus on the Sunray Plus, which we believe is the best choice for a small size landing light going forward.
